The de_port map delivers a solid bomb defusal setup in CS 1.6, with balanced layouts for terrorists and counter-terrorists. It features multiple entry points and cover spots that demand precise positioning. Players can push through narrow corridors or hold elevated platforms, forcing teams to adapt strategies mid-round.
Key spots include the main dock area for long-range engagements and side alleys for flanks. Controlling the central crane overlook gives terrorists an edge in planting at A site, while CTs can rotate via underground passages to B. de_port enforces fair starts with symmetric spawn distances to sites. Terrorists get shorter paths to A but longer to B, balancing CT rotations. Economy rounds favor neither side, as buy zones sit equidistant. This setup cuts down on spawn camping and promotes objective-focused play. In 5v5 matches, win rates even out around 50% per side, based on community logs from ESL-style servers.
Unique features like destructible barrels add risk to aggressive pushes, without breaking map flow. Balance extends to bot AI, where .nav paths prevent clustering and enable realistic patrols.
Included .nav file covers all routes, from ladder climbs to jump spots. Bots handle site retakes competently, using cover and peeking corners. New players can practice against them to learn angles—set difficulty via console for progressive training. The file supports up to 32 bots without lag, thanks to optimized waypoints.
